Israel is not a state, but a garrison of terror.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from Iran's Supreme Leader Ali Khamenei.

"Fighting this despotic regime means fighting terrorism. Fighting this regime is a public duty," he said.

Along with Khamenei, Israel also criticized Hamas leader Ismail Haniyeh and Palestinian leader Mahmoud Abbas. They blamed Israel for the clashes near the Al-Aqsa Mosque in Jerusalem.

Clashes broke out between Israeli police and Muslims in Jerusalem yesterday. More than 200 people were injured in the collision.
